1. Loan Options and Strategies to Manage Student Debt

Federal Student Loans

The primary source of funding for most undergraduate students is federal student loans. These loans generally offer favorable terms compared to private options, including fixed interest rates, income-driven repayment plans, and loan forgiveness programs. For students attending Morningside University, federal Direct Subsidized and Unsubsidized Loans are typically available.

  • Direct Subsidized Loans: Available to students with demonstrated financial need. The government pays the interest while you are in school at least half-time, during the grace period, and during deferment.
  • Direct Unsubsidized Loans: Not need-based; interest accrues during all periods. Students are responsible for interest payments but can choose to defer payments until after graduation.

Private Student Loans

Private loans are offered by banks and lending institutions and may be necessary if federal aid does not cover all expenses. These often have higher interest rates and less flexible repayment options. It’s advisable to exhaust federal loan options before considering private loans.

Loan Management Strategies

Effective strategies include:

  • Borrow Only What You Need: Minimize debt by borrowing strictly for tuition, fees, and essential living expenses.
  • Understand the Repayment Terms: Know your interest rates, repayment plans, and potential for loan forgiveness.
  • Utilize Income-Driven Repayment Plans: Options like Income-Based Repayment (IBR) can make monthly payments manageable based on your income after graduation.
  • Explore Loan Forgiveness Programs: Certain careers, especially in public service or non-profit sectors, may qualify for loan forgiveness programs.
  • Maintain Good Credit and Payment History: This can influence your ability to secure private loans and favorable refinancing options later.

2. Program Overview and What Students Will Study

Introduction to Biopsychology

The biopsychology program at Morningside University delves into the intricate relationships between biological processes and psychological functions. It explores how brain structures, neurotransmitters, and genetic factors influence behavior, cognition, and emotion.

Core Curriculum

Students will engage with courses such as:

  • Neuroscience and Neuroanatomy
  • Behavioral Psychology
  • Cognitive Psychology
  • Research Methods in Psychology
  • Biological Foundations of Behavior
  • Developmental Psychology

Research and Practical Experience

Students have opportunities for hands-on research, internships, and lab work, which are essential for understanding real-world applications and preparing for careers in health, research, or further academic pursuits.

3. Career Opportunities and Job Prospects

Potential Career Paths

A degree in biopsychology opens doors to various professions, including:

  • Neuroscientist or Neuropsychologist
  • Research Scientist
  • Clinical Psychologist (with further graduate education)
  • Health and Wellness Counselor
  • Pharmaceutical or Biotechnology Industry Roles
  • Academic or University Lecturer
  • Healthcare Administrator or Policy Analyst

Job Market Outlook

The demand for professionals with a background in biopsychology is growing, driven by advancements in neuroscience, mental health awareness, and personalized medicine. Many roles require advanced degrees, but the undergraduate degree provides a solid foundation for graduate studies or entry-level research assistant positions.
